### Autoscaler quickstart

Hey plugin folks — the Burrowmill autoscaler watches queue depth and scales workers up when the backlog crosses the high-water mark. Your plugin gets called on every scaling decision, so keep callbacks fast. If scaling looks twitchy, it's usually thresholds, not your code. For local testing, run the scaler with the following values.

deployment values, hadup-yajog:
[holion]
team = silwyn
access_code = ac_eb6e99
host = holion.novacio.internal
port = 5672
owner = kasok.sorion
peer = sorvan.kelvinet.local

**Q: Can my plugin vendor third-party fonts?**

Yes, with conditions. Plugins built for the Quillmark editor may bundle fonts only if the license explicitly permits redistribution in compiled packages. Include the license text under a `fonts/LICENSES` directory and declare each family in your manifest. Subsetting is encouraged to reduce payload size. For licensing questions, write to the plugin review desk.

alerts address for kafof-bagag: kasael@olvarqdyn.corp

Ticket: Seat-map renderer failing for the Garlan Playhouse tenant. The renderer calls the internal Stagegrid layout service to fetch hall geometry, and that call began returning 401 Unauthorized at 06:12 today. Investigation shows the service credential expired at the end of its scheduled 60-day window; no code changes were deployed. All other tenants are unaffected because they use the shared pool credential. A replacement key has been issued and verified against staging, and it appears below:

API key for bageg-kajef: vxb2-ss

// Encoding sniffing for user-uploaded text files in Saltgrass.
// We check BOM first, then a capped statistical pass (8 KB max)
// to avoid unbounded reads on hostile uploads. Ambiguous files
// fall back to this constant rather than guessing, which closed
// the smuggling vector flagged in the last audit. Fixed as of the
// build noted below.

trace token, bawif-tajof: htk14_21e308fc7b4137